The sedan Mazda Familia 1994 - 1998 year modification 1.6 AT (115 hp)

Engine

Engine type petrol
Engine capacity, cm³ 1598
Boost type No
Maximum power, hp/kW at rpm 115 / 85 at 6500
Maximum torque, N*m at rpm 135 at 5500
Cylinder arrangement in-line
Number of cylinders 4
Number of valves per cylinder 4
Engine power supply system distributed injection
Compression ratio 9.4
Cylinder diameter and piston stroke, mm 78 × 83.6

General information

Brand country Japan
Car class C
Number of doors 4

Performance indicators

Fuel type Super (95)

Sizes in mm

Length 4400
Width 1695
Height 1375
Wheelbase 2505
Ground clearance 150
Front track width 1450
Rear track width 1460

Suspension and brakes

Type of front suspension independent, spring
Type of rear suspension independent, spring
Front brakes disk ventilated
Rear brakes disc

Transmission

Transmission automatic
Number of gears 4
Drive type front

Volume and weight

Fuel tank capacity, l 50

Mazda Familia: A Reliable and Efficient Sedan

The Mazda Familia, produced between 1994 and 1998, is a compact sedan that combines reliability, efficiency, and practicality. As a member of the C-class segment, this Japanese-made vehicle offers a balanced mix of performance and comfort, making it an excellent choice for daily commuting or family use. With its 1.6-liter petrol engine and automatic transmission, the Familia delivers a smooth and enjoyable driving experience.

Performance and Engine Specifications

Under the hood, the Mazda Familia is powered by a 1.6-liter inline-4 petrol engine, producing 115 horsepower at 6500 rpm and 135 Nm of torque at 5500 rpm. The engine features a distributed injection system and a compression ratio of 9.4, ensuring efficient fuel combustion and optimal performance. With a 4-speed automatic transmission and front-wheel drive, the Familia offers a seamless driving experience, whether in city traffic or on the highway. The car's fuel efficiency is further enhanced by its 50-liter fuel tank, which supports long drives without frequent refueling stops.

Design and Dimensions

The Mazda Familia boasts a classic sedan design with dimensions that strike a balance between compactness and spaciousness. Measuring 4400 mm in length, 1695 mm in width, and 1375 mm in height, the Familia provides ample interior space for passengers while maintaining a manageable size for urban driving. The wheelbase of 2505 mm ensures stability, and the ground clearance of 150 mm allows for comfortable navigation over uneven surfaces. The front and rear track widths of 1450 mm and 1460 mm, respectively, contribute to the car's balanced handling and stability.

Suspension and Braking System

The Familia is equipped with an independent spring suspension system on both the front and rear, ensuring a smooth and comfortable ride even on bumpy roads. The ventilated disc brakes at the front and standard disc brakes at the rear provide reliable stopping power, enhancing safety and control. This combination of suspension and braking systems makes the Mazda Familia a dependable vehicle for various driving conditions.
